The Skaggerston Nightmares #52
He'd flown several successful bombing raids previously, and been rewarded with a number of direct hits. A few narrow escapes here and there, but then again life was never free from danger - especially nowadays.
The added advantage of an aerial bombing assault was the enemy was always below; allies were around you, ready to lend assistance.
But now, his luck had run out. While swooping low, he'd been caught by something and was sent crashing into the road. Dazed, he sensed someone running towards him. He was vaguely aware his right wing was badly broken.
'Bloody seagulls' someone huffed, angrily.
